Preserving Culture, Reducing Waste
India consumes 6 billion metres of saree fabric every year, yet millions are left unused or discarded. If even 1% were recycled, it would save thousands of tonnes of waste. With Noolagam Circles, we close the loop by inviting you to donate old sarees. Each saree is either upcycled or responsibly recycled, so nothing goes to waste.
